معنى الجملة Application.CutCopyMode=False

 

 

أولا :- نفذ الكود التالي :-


ثانيا :- جرب الكود السابق مرة أخري بكتابة الجملة Range("b4").Select قبل الجملة Application.CutCopyMode=False ومرة بعدها ومرة أخري بدون هذا السطر نهائيا .

·     أولا :- نكتب الكود السابق ثم نضغط زر التنفيذ يظهر الناتج التالي


نري أنه قام بنسخ محتوي الخلية a3  ووضعها في الخلية b3  وجعل الخلية النشطة هي  b3  

·        ثانيا :- بكتابة الجملة Range("b4").Select قبل الجملة Application.CutCopyMode=False                

 

يتم تنفيذ الكود بالشكل التالي :

 

نري أنه قام بنسخ محتوي الخلية a3  ووضعها في الخلية b3  وجعل الخلية النشطة هي  4b

 v           الجملة Application.CutCopyMode=False تعنى انه بعد تنفيذ الكود لا يمكن لصق القيمة المنسوخة في أي خليه أخري ونري أن زر اللصق غير نشط 


 ·       ثالثا  :- بكتابة الجملة Range("b4").Select بعد الجملة Application.CutCopyMode=False              

يتم تنفيذ الكود بالشكل التالي :


نري أنه قام بنسخ محتوي الخلية a3  ووضعها في الخلية b3  وجعل الخلية النشطة هي  4b

 v           الجملة Application.CutCopyMode=False تعنى انه بعد تنفيذ الكود لا يمكن لصق القيمة المنسوخة في أي خليه أخري ونري أن زر اللصق غير نشط 

·       رابعا :-  عدم كتابة الجملة Application.CutCopyMode=False

                         في الكود

يتم تنفيذ الكود بالشكل التالي :


 نري أنه قام بنسخ محتوي الخلية a3  ووضعها في الخلية b3  وجعل الخلية النشطة هي  4b

و أيضا تم تحديد الخلية a3  لإمكانية نسخ قيمتها ولصقها في أي خلية أخري ونلاحظ تنشيط زر اللصق 

comments

أحدث أقدم